Adrian Vickers wrote:
> The 6530 (imprinted 901885-04 0683) is blown, wheras the 6530 (imprinted
> 901885-04 0383) is okay, but the wrong version to correctly drive the, erm,
> drive. So to speak.

Did you replace the old 6530 only, or did you replace the whole board with
the new 6530? In the latter case, you do have the wrong code in the chip to
control the drive, you need to use it together with the adaptor board. If
this still gives read errors (preferably on a freshly formatted disk), then I
suspect the drive has another damage as well.
